The Way We See
I am me, and me is good; but to others, me is not quite acceptable. They are themselves, and that is what makes us, as humans unique. No two of us are alike, twins may have similar appearance; but the way we see the world, is never the same. External attributes have very little to do with the way our lives our lived. In fact, in my head, we are all different because of the way we think and draw upon the influences of the people we look up too. But hey, that's just the way I see it.
